Four-star guard Jeremiah Fears commits to Oklahoma, will reclassify to 2024


Top-25 guard Jeremiah Fears has committed to Oklahoma and plans to reclassify into the 2024 class, he announced Saturday, allowing him to suit up for the Sooners next season. Fears decommitted from Illinois earlier this month, and Oklahoma quickly emerged as a potential landing spot. He is a 6-foot-2 point guard from Arizona Compass Prep. (ESPN.com)
